It seems as though Garden Grove would like Willowick Golf Course to be a NFL Stadium. See the Los Angeles Times article. (HT Lynwood Resident Doris.)
It appears that Garden Grove is not the owner of the municipal golf course which has an address in Santa Ana! According the the Los Angeles Times Garden Grove City Officials said they would be,"[I]neterested in allowing the NFL to build a stadium on the City-owned Willowick Golf Course."
Actual planning and development would be Santa Ana's responsibility. (The map in the times article is small so take a look at the Mapquest version for detail.) The golf course is served by several major streets that lead to the 5, 22, and 57 freeways (aka the Crush).
Nothing has been posted on either cities' website about Willowick. However, after reviewing the Santa Ana River Vision Plan replacing the golf course that borders the Santa Ana River with a stadium does not fit into the vision.
